В чем разница между "origin master" и "origin/master"

В чем разница между пробелом и слешем при выполнении команд git?

Иногда я вижу

git push origin master (это пробел)

а иногда вижу

git rebase origin/master (в котором используется слеш)

В чем разница в этом соглашении? Может быть, косая черта используется для доступа к локальной кэшированной копии, тогда как версия с пробелом на самом деле обращается к удаленному репозиторию (github)?

30
задан mb21 13 November 2017 в 12:02
поделиться